Mortar Class Research Vessel

The Mortar Class is a wartime research vessel designed to operate in colder environments. "I can't tell if they are going to take photos, or kill us." - Local Fisherman after seeing a passing Mortar class Designed in 1982, The Mortar class features an active stabilizer, advanced radar system, and many surveillance cameras. It was initially created to be a cargo ship, but due to the design of the hull it was retrofitted to be an arctic research vessel. After the 1987 Expeditions, the Mortar class was sent to be scrapped. About 2 months after the announcement, many PMCs and research groups purchased these vessels. During the main part of the war on terror, many Mortar class ships were sent out by research groups to provide aid. The 6 PMC owned Mortar classes aided NATO troops throughout the conflict. Once the conflict settled down, most Mortar classes returned to the arctic to resume normal operations.
